I was halfway through making a selection (still holding in Left mouse button) when the updater window popped up, I clicked "Close" and let go of the left mouse button to finish my selection, but nothing happened. It seems when you are halfway through making a selection and a new window opens the selection wont end but just continue following your cursor. You can test this by holding the LMB and dragging a selection, without letting go, and with your keyboard opening "About" under the "Help" menu. Click "OK" and try and finish the selection. You can click both mouse buttons together and it will complete, but still.. you get the idea. -Chris
